Advertisement
We are back at Irish Brewing Boston in Norwood for the 2nd annual Anti-Valentines Day show
Event Venue & Nearby Stays
Irish Brewing Boston, Inc., 83 Morse St, Unit 4a,Norwood, Massachusetts, United States
Concerts, fests, parties, meetups - all the happenings, one place.







